Sales Representative


Job Details

The Johns Manville Roofing Systems team is hiring a Sales Representative for our North and South Dakota market. The Sales Representative will sell roofing product lines/systems and generate new growth and profitability within the territory.


Your Day-to-Day:

  • Develop drive a sales strategy for a particular territory/market
  • Conduct market research analysis, monitor and make recommendations concerning market needs, changes in competitive policies and strategies, channels of distribution, advertising and promotion, pricing and sales activity
  • Develop sales forecasts by product line, markets, and major customers. Implement marketing programs to achieve sales and market share objectives as well as prepare and issue reports as required
  • Maintain existing accounts and generate new accounts to grow the business in specified sales territory/markets
  • Support strategies to meet assigned sales, profit and profitability objectives and make direct customer calls on contractors/distributors/retailers to develop and increase sales through these channels
  • Formulate job bids and negotiate contracts to drive product/systems sales to support established price strategies and minimize price deviations
  • Manage customer needs through product development processes, provide technical assistance and information to customers, respond to customer inquiries, manage.
  • Assure legal compliance in the selling of all products/systems with applicable local, state and federal regulations
  • Recommend, develop and conduct training programs for customers.
  • Provide mentoring to the sales force
  • May be required to perform other related duties as assigned
